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
314 69364485 892638081
9777463518 08039046017 10589
9777463518 08039046017 10589
676 396916 4558901171 03
All about undefined
Interested in learning more?
9777463518 08039046017 10589
676 396916 4558901171 03
See more
00 51996750528
4523718147 300721 223 169676
See more
39 549
2021609028 35 91657 194
See more